Privacy first
SMS is not an encrypted channel. Keep identifiers and instructions in the message, never results, diagnoses, or clinical detail. "Your results are ready — please collect them" is appropriate. "Your HIV test is negative" is not.

Workflow
The pattern most clinics and hospitals settle into. Every message is transactional — DND-corridor routing applies, so reminders reach every patient.
From your booking system
A new appointment is created with the patient's phone number, date, time, and doctor. The phone number is normalized to E.164 on intake.
Automated
A reminder goes out 24 hours before the appointment. One segment, DND-compliant. 'Your appointment is tomorrow at 11am with Dr Ogundipe.'
As needed
Delays, rescheduling, or confirmation that the doctor is ready. Only sent when there's a genuine change.
Optional
Prescription-ready or results-ready alerts after the visit. Sent with careful handling of what goes into the body — identifiers only, never results or diagnoses.
Confidentiality in practice
SMS is not an encrypted channel. The rules below keep appointment and pickup logistics usable without turning a text message into a clinical record.
Identifiers only
Name, appointment time, clinic location, doctor. Everything needed to turn up — and nothing more.
Appointment and service updates
Rescheduling, delays, results-ready, prescription-ready. What needs to happen next, without saying what happened.
Never sensitive diagnosis language
No test results in the message. No conditions, no diagnoses, no medication names. If a patient needs to know, ask them to collect in person or via a secure portal.
